SAE J1050 – Describing and Measuring the Driver’s Field of View

SAE J1050 – Describing and Measuring the Driver’s Field of View

1. Scope This SAE Recommended Practice establishes methods for describing and measuring the driver’s field of view. The document describes three methods for measuring the direct and indirect fields of view and the extent of obstructions within those fields.
